Unpacking the Personality of a 4-Font Collection

A well-assembled font bundle is more than just a few files zipped together; it's a palette of voices. This particular collection brings together four distinct yet harmonious personalities, each suited for different tasks but united by a friendly, approachable vibe.

First, there's Dalia, the gentle script. Imagine the relaxed flow of a personal journal entry—its organic forms and airy spacing make it perfect for adding a soft, human touch to logos or social media quotes. It’s the font equivalent of a friendly conversation.

Then comes Good Morning, a display font bursting with energy. Its bouncy, cheerful characters are ideal for grabbing attention in headlines, poster titles, or vibrant packaging. This typeface doesn't just sit on the page; it has a palpable sense of movement and optimism.

For projects requiring absolute clarity with a sweet aesthetic, Hello Baby is the answer. Its ultra-clean, rounded design is built for nursery decor, children's book layouts, or any brand that wants to communicate safety, softness, and simplicity. It’s incredibly readable, even at smaller sizes, making it a practical choice for more than just baby-related themes.

Completing the set is Lovely Sunday, a tall, slender marker-style cursive. It mimics the elegant yet casual feel of fountain pen notes, perfect for boutique branding, wedding invitations, or elegant editorial layouts. It adds a touch of sophistication without feeling stiff or formal.

Making It Work: Practical Tips for Using Your Fonts

Having a great font bundle is the first step. Using it effectively is what separates good design from great. Here’s how to get the most out of these typefaces.

Match the Font to the Mood: Before you even open your design software, consider the emotion you want to evoke. Need something cheerful and energetic? Good Morning is your go-to. Seeking a serene, soft vibe? Hello Baby fits perfectly. For intimate, personal projects, Dalia or Lovely Sunday will deliver. Aligning the font's personality with your project's goal is the most critical first step.

Pair with Purpose: While each font in this bundle can stand alone, combining them creates depth. A classic, effective pairing might be using Good Morning for a bold main headline and Dalia for a supporting tagline or quote. Alternatively, pair the clean Hello Baby with a simple sans serif font for body text on a website to ensure maximum readability. Always test your pairings on mockups to see how they interact visually.

Never Sacrifice Readability: The most beautiful font in the world is useless if people can't read it. Pay close attention to font size, especially for longer blocks of text. Hello Baby and Dalia are generally more legible at smaller sizes than the more stylistic Lovely Sunday. For body copy, you might still need a neutral serif or sans serif font; use your handwritten bundle for headlines, logos, and accents where personality can truly shine without hindering comprehension.

Understand Your License: This is a crucial, often overlooked aspect. A "commercial font" license typically allows you to use the fonts in projects for yourself or clients, including logos, merchandise, and digital products. However, always review the specific license terms included with your download. Knowing whether you can create and sell end-products (like printed mugs or digital templates) with the fonts is essential for any business or entrepreneur. This clarity protects you and allows you to use the assets confidently.
